Transaction 58ed3c0a52842935ca97b897110a282c2ccfafa08aeee5fe81272f89c42164a6
1 Input
1 Output
-
58ed3c0a52842935ca97b897110a282c2ccfafa08aeee5fe81272f89c42164a6:0
- value
- 1724619
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e81f2742350ae75f9cbab3d95440c673ca117b27 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NAM65WBY87JbV3CkRFZUbw8hEEuBEnCjs